Six years after its inception, the YBN crew has apparently dismantled.

On Thursday night, the collective's founder YBN Nahmir announced YBN Cordae and YBN Almighty Jay had gone their separate ways. "They left this YBN shit in the gutter," he tweeted. "Remember that. I'll turn it up myself."

The tweet initially left fans scratching their heads, so Nahmir kept it straight forward and confirmed he was the only member left.

YBN (Young Boss N***as) began in 2014 after Nahmir had met Almighty Jay through playing Xbox Live. The collective would expand and shrink in the following years, but it was Nahmir, Almighty Jay, and Cordae who established themselves as core members. 

"It’s a family," Nahmir told Complex about the crew in 2018. "We brothers ..." 

Almighty Jay and Cordae echoed the group's de facto leader.

"It's a brotherhood. A movement," Cordae explained. "It's a movement of brothers."

The three released their first and last full-length project, YBN: The Mixtape, in September 2018 via Atlantic Records. Cordae is reportedly working on the follow-up to his 2019 album, The Lost Boy.

As pointed out by HotNewHipHop, it's unclear if Cordae and Almighty Jay will keep "YBN" in their stage names.
